What is the decay factor that corresponds to a 35% decrease?
0.35
C. 0.65
0. 35
d. 65

Answer:

0.65

Step-by-step explanation:

To reduce a quantity by 35%, multiply it by 100% - 35% = 65% = 0.65

Think of it like this:  if 35% of a quantity is gone, 65% remains.

This applies to all sorts of situations.  One example is discount or sale prices.

A $250 item goes on sale at a 35% discount.  The sale price is 0.65 x 250 = 162.5  ($162.50).  If you DON'T pay 35% of something, you DO pay 65%.
